Job Description
Microchip is seeking an experienced hands-on product management and marketing leader to lead our team in the strategic management of our ADAS and Display connectivity product line, including our industry's 1st Automotive SerDes Alliance (ASA) Motion Link (ASA-ML) chipset. Microchip is a leading supplier of automotive semiconductor solutions and is a founding member of ASA-ML, an industry leading open standard networking technology for enabling camera, radar and other sensors connectivity used in Advanced Driver-Assistance Systems (ADAS) and to connect to displays as part of In-Vehicle Networks (IVN). This role is pivotal in driving the market success of our ASA product line and will include driving strategic direction, leading a team and working with cross-functional groups to define product requirements and take new products to market. You will be the internal champion and public face for Microchip representing the company for ASA related activities, including conferences, tradeshows, standards and with customers and industry partners.
